Tow-starting (emergency engine
starting)
When tow-starting, it is important that you
observe the safety notes (Y page 361) and the
legal requirements in each respective coun-
try.
!
Vehicles with automatic transmission
must not be tow-started. The transmission
may otherwise be damaged.
You can find information on "Jump-starting"
under (Y page 359).
Before tow-starting the following conditions
must be fulfilled:
R
the battery is connected.
R
the engine has cooled down.
R
the exhaust system has cooled down.
X
Switch on the hazard warning lamps
(Y page 131).
X
Fit the towing eye (Y page 362).
X
Secure the rigid towing bar or the towing
rope.
X
Depress and hold the brake pedal.
X
Turn the key to position 2 in the ignition
lock.
X
Depress the clutch pedal fully, engage sec-
ond gear and keep the clutch pedal fully
depressed.
X
Release the brake pedal.
X
Tow-start the vehicle.
X
Release the clutch pedal slowly; do not
depress the accelerator pedal while doing
so.
X
When the engine starts, immediately
depress the clutch pedal fully and shift to
neutral.
X
Stop at a suitable place, paying attention to
road and traffic conditions.
X
Depress the parking brake.
X
Remove the rigid towing bar or towing rope.
X
Remove the towing eye (Y page 362).
X
Switch off the hazard warning lamps.
Electrical fuses
Important safety notes
G
WARNING
If you manipulate, bridge or replace a faulty
fuse with a fuse of a higher amperage, the
electric cables could be overloaded. This may
result in a fire. There is a risk of an accident
and injury.
Always replace faulty fuses with specified new
fuses of the correct amperage.
!
Only use fuses that have been approved
for Mercedes-Benz vehicles and which
have the correct fuse rating for the system
concerned. Otherwise, components or sys-
tems could be damaged.
The fuses in your vehicle serve to disconnect
faulty circuits. If a fuse blows, all the compo-
nents on the circuit and their functions will
fail.
Blown fuses must be replaced with fuses of
the same rating, which you can recognise by
the colour and fuse rating. The fuse ratings
are listed in the fuse allocation chart.
If the newly inserted fuse also blows, have the
cause traced and rectified at a qualified spe-
cialist workshop, e.g. a Mercedes-Benz
Service Centre.
Before replacing a fuse
X
Secure the vehicle against rolling away
(Y page 187).
X
Switch off all electrical consumers.
X
Turn the key to position 0 in the ignition
lock and remove it (Y page 167).
or
X
On vehicles with KEYLESS-GO, make sure
the ignition is switched off (Y page 167).
All indicator lamps in the instrument cluster
must be off.
